§ 1122. Certificate of public convenience required.

(a) General rule.--In order to operate limousine service in a county of the second class, a certificate of public convenience must be issued by the commission.

(b) Enforcement.--The provisions of this chapter and the rules and regulations promulgated by the commission pursuant to this chapter shall be enforced in counties of the second class by commission personnel.

(c) Restrictions.--Certificates issued pursuant to this chapter shall be nontransferable unless a transfer is approved by the commission.
